The Agreement General Form with 2 Points in Wayne is designed for the assignment of accounts receivable between a Factor and a Client. This agreement facilitates the Factor's purchase of the Client's accounts receivable, allowing the Client to obtain necessary funds for business operations while transferring the associated risks. Key features include the assignment of accounts receivable to the Factor, stipulations regarding sales and delivery, credit approvals, and the management of profit and loss statements. The standard form is represented in linear equations as Ax + By = C, where A, B, and C are constants. This form clearly lets us see the coefficients (the numbers multiplying x and y). For example, the equation 2x + 3y = 7 is in standard form.

General form of a line The general form ax+by+c=0 is one of the many different forms you can write linear functions in. Other ones include the slope intercept form y=mx+b or slope-point form. We can convert the linear function among different forms.

The general form of the equation of a line 𝑎 𝑥 + 𝑏 𝑦 + 𝑐 = 0 is closely related to its standard form: 𝐴 𝑥 + 𝐵 𝑦 = 𝐶 , where 𝐴 , 𝐵 , and 𝐶 are integers and 𝐴 is nonnegative. We can convert the standard form into general form by subtracting the constant 𝐶 from both sides of the equation.
